What companies run services between Limerick, Ireland and Dingle Way, Ireland?

Dublin Coach operates a bus from Limerick Arthur's Quay to Tralee Prince's Street every 3 hours. Tickets cost €11–16 and the journey takes 1h 40m. Alternatively, Iarnród Éireann (Irish Rail) operates a train from Limerick Junction to Tralee twice a week. Tickets cost €14–20 and the journey takes 2h 14m.
